Kursdetails

• Introduction to Jewelry Collection Preservation: Understanding the importance and best practices for preserving jewelry collections.
• History of Jewelry: Exploring the evolution of jewelry from ancient civilizations to modern times, to better understand the significance and value of various pieces.
• Materials and Techniques: Identifying and understanding the various materials and techniques used in jewelry making, including metals, gems, and enameling.
• Cleaning and Maintenance: Learning the proper methods for cleaning and maintaining jewelry collections, to ensure their longevity and prevent damage.
• Storage and Display: Techniques for storing and displaying jewelry collections to protect them from damage and deterioration.
• Conservation and Restoration: Understanding the principles and practices of jewelry conservation and restoration, and when to use them.
• Legal and Ethical Considerations: Familiarizing yourself with the legal and ethical considerations surrounding jewelry collection preservation, including ownership, provenance, and cultural sensitivity.
• Documentation and Inventory: Best practices for documenting and inventorying jewelry collections to ensure their proper management and preservation.
• Risk Management: Identifying and mitigating risks to jewelry collections, including theft, damage, and natural disasters.

In the UK, the jewelry collection preservation field offers diverse opportunities for professionals. This 3D pie chart highlights the most in-demand roles, reflecting industry relevance and opportunities. Jewelry Appraisers in the UK often work with insurance companies, auction houses, and private collectors. They assess jewelry pieces' value, authenticity, and condition. The average salary ranges from ยฃ24,000 to ยฃ50,000 per year. Collection Managers ensure the safety, organization, and storage of valuable jewelry collections. They often work in museums, galleries, or auction houses, with a salary range of ยฃ22,000 to ยฃ45,000 per year. Conservators specialize in preserving and restoring jewelry, combining technical skills and scientific knowledge. They earn an average salary of ยฃ25,000 to ยฃ50,000 per year. Jewelry Designers create unique pieces, combining artistic vision and technical expertise. The average salary for jewelry designers in the UK ranges from ยฃ18,000 to ยฃ40,000 per year. Gemologists examine and identify gemstones, playing a crucial role in the jewelry industry. Their expertise supports appraisals, design, and purchasing processes. The average salary varies from ยฃ20,000 to ยฃ45,000 per year.
